On my fairly up-to-date gentoo box I have the following:

hb3 root # emerge -pv g-wrap
 
These are the packages that I would merge, in order:
 
Calculating dependencies ...done!
[ebuild   R   ] dev-libs/g-wrap-1.3.4

which provides me with:
hb3 root # find /usr/lib -iname libwrap.so.*
/usr/lib/libwrap.so.0
/usr/lib/libwrap.so.0.7.6

You might consider upgrading your packages(emerge sync) and your portage
tree(emerge portage) to the most current. I also use unstable packages
(in /etc/make.conf select the advanced masking option for your
computer.Mine is a pc so I chose: ACCEPT_KEYWORDS="~x86")

> > > Now when I try to start GnuCash I get:
> > > 
> > > ERROR: In procedure dynamic-link:
> > > ERROR: file: "libgw-gnc", message: "libwrap.so.0: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ory"
> > > 
> > Have you looked to see if that file exists in /usr/lib? Or the file
> > libwrap.so.anything? If libwrap.so.0.7.6 exists (for example) put a
> > symlink to libwrap.so.0.
> I only got libwrap.a not .so in /usr/lib
>  
> > I assume the package is g-wrap, which is shown as a dependency with
> > emerge -ep gnucash.
> > 
> > try emerging g-wrap if nothing else works.
